Kemna Auto Center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Kemna Auto Center in the United States is $91,525.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$44. Salaries at Kemna Auto Center typically range from $80,437 to $103,624 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Des Moines?

Understanding the cost of living near Des Moines is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Kemna Auto Center.
Des Moines' Cost of Living Index is approximately 80.8 (19.2% less expensive than US average; 10.1% less than IA average). State capital, affordable housing, growing. DART b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Kemna Auto Center,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$850 - $1,300+ A significant portion of Kemna Auto Center sal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$130 - $220 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$48 (DART mon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$370 - $550 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$330 - $600+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$350 - $650+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,078 - $3,328+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
